Star Air B762 near Munich on Apr 8th 2013, engine surge

A Star Air Freight Maersk Boeing 767-200 on behalf of UPS, registration OY-SRH performing freight flight SRR-6498 from Milan Orio (Italy) to Cologne (Germany), was enroute near Munich (Germany) when the right hand engine (CF6) surged prompting the crew to reduce the engine to idle thrust and divert to Munich. The crew advised all engine parameters were normal at idle, a normal landing would commence. The aircraft landed safely on runway 08R and taxied to the apron.

A replacement Boeing 767-200 registration OY-SRG brought a new engine for OY-SRH from Cologne the following day and on its return flight carried OY-SRH's freight to Cologne.
